New Bern High School is a high school in New Bern, North Carolina. The student population is approximately 1,700, and there are 165 faculty and staff members. The student-teacher ratio is approximately 14:1.
Serving 1,637 students in grades 9-12, New Bern High School ranks in the top 50% of all schools in North Carolina for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 50%, and reading proficiency is top 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 50-54% (which is approximately equal to the North Carolina state average of 51%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 53% (which is higher than the North Carolina state average of 50%).
The student-teacher ratio of 28:1 is higher than the North Carolina state level of 15:1.
Minority enrollment is 56% of the student body (majority Black), which is lower than the North Carolina state average of 58% (majority Black).

  • : New Bern High serves the southern part of its school district in New Bern, NC, covering an area of approximately 92.1 square miles. Most students live within a 10-12 minute drive, with the average distance from the school to the edge of the attendance zone being about 4.3 miles and a maximum reach of 13.6 miles.

School Overview

New Bern High School's student population of 1,637 students has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
The teacher population of 59 teachers has declined by 33% over five school years.
